Description
Follis from Second Bulgarian Empire. Issued from 1185 to 1240. Struck in Copper. Measures 21 mm and weighs 2.43 g.
- Obverse
- Facing bust of Christ Pantokrator.
- Reverse
- Latin cross with central X and globus and two pellets at the end of each extremity; crescents to upper left and right, floral scroll below.
- Edge
- Rough
